Server and Client VPN






This topic focuses on a Server/Client VPN scenario. The figure below illustrates how a gateway in server role is free to use a dynamic public IP and does not need to know the IP of the peer (client role) site.
You can find Server-and-Client scenario in Nebula Site-to-site VPN page. Here, you can select which site in the Nebula organization is the hub (server) or spoke (client) site.
After selecting which site is the hub site, you can choose to activate client-to-client communication. Enabling this option allows end devices connecting from client sites to reach other end devices in other client sites.
You can also be activated Server/Client VPN in Organization-wide> VPN Orchestrator
After enabling the VPN connection, you then can go to Security gateway> VPN connections to confirm the connection status.
